eGPU only shows up in Device Manager (Partially Solved)


CrzyGK

Recommended Posts

Hello, I've posted about this a few times, but still no solution. 

 

I have a GTX 570(Have also tried a GTX 560ti) connected to a Dell 6440 dGPU version (Yes, I've already made posts in the Dell 6440 thread by Nando regarding this) using a Bplus PE4C V3.0 (Have also tried with a GDC Beast V8).  

My problem is that my eGPU shows up in device manger with no errors. Multiple versions of nvidia drivers detect it and install successfully. Everything looks like it should be working. What is happening, is that GPU-Z, dxdiag, nor any benchmarking software will detect it and Windows 10 (Have tried fresh installs of both 10 and Windows 7 Pro) does not detect any external monitors I attach to it.

 

I have tried disabling my dGPU in DIY 1.30 and set it to initialize my eGPU. The best part about this is that it works sometimes! About once every 12 reboots or so, I can uninstall and reinstall my nvidia drivers and the first time my monitors flicker/flash during the install, it works. It will be detected everywhere and it runs absolutely amazing until the next reboot, then I have to mess around the drivers for an hour and it will seemingly magically start working again. I have wrote down every little thing I do to log my actions each time and there is seriously no pattern. I can do the exact same thing (reboot, uninstall drivers, reinstall drivers, reboot, repeat) for an hour and it will work eventually.

 

Possibly Relevant Info:

Dell 6440 w/ dGPU option

  • i7 4600MQ
  • 8GB RAM
  • mSata 250GB Samsung Evo

Windows 10 Pro (Have tried 7 Pro) x64

GTX 570 (Tried GTX 560ti)

Bplus PE4C V3.0 Dock (Have tried GDC Beast V8)

Dell DA-2 220W PSU (Have tried 2 other ATX PSU's)

 

I have only found a small handful of people who have posted about this issue, but not resolutions. If anyone could help I would be super grateful.

 

Edit: Also, sleep/resume breaks this when it does work. (I get a Blue Screen)

Alright, it seems like I have mostly figured this one out. It seems that some part of my setup does not like operating at Gen 2 speeds. I don't know which part or why, but when I had it set to Gen 2, it would work 1 out of 12+ times. I haven't come across someone mentioning this when I found other posts about this issue and initially ruled it out because it would work as Gen 2 sometimes, and from what I've found that tends to be an all-or-nothing type of situation.
